Definitions:

Secure Attachment

A healthy form of attachment where individuals feel confident and are able to form secure, trusting relationships with others.

Sense of Control

The perception of having influence over the events in one's life, contributing to psychological well-being.

Principle of Conservation

A concept in child development discovered by Jean Piaget that states children learn that quantities remain consistent despite changes in their shape or arrangement.

Deduction

The logical process of deriving specific conclusions from general principles or premises.
